# signet vs sine

> English confusable word pair

## The two words

### signet
*noun · IPA /ˈsɪɡ.nɪt/ · frequency rank #43,370*
An object (especially a ring) formerly used to impress a picture into the sealing wax of a document as a proof of its origin.

### sine
*noun · IPA /saɪn/ · frequency rank #25,577*
In a right triangle, the ratio of the length of the side opposite an angle to the length of the hypotenuse.
